Romeo Santos & Prince Royce Add Toronto and Montreal Dates to 2026 “Mejor Tarde Que Nunca” Tour

Jan 12, 2026 | Entertainment

January 12, 2026

Canada just got blessed with bachata history.

Romeo Santos and Prince Royce have officially added two major Canadian stops to their spring 2026 Mejor Tarde Que Nunca North American tour — and fans are already losing it.

✅ Montreal — May 28, 2026
✅ Toronto — May 29, 2026

For Canadian bachata lovers, this is the kind of announcement that instantly feels like a cultural moment. Two of the biggest names in the genre sharing one tour — and now bringing it to both Montreal and Toronto back-to-back — is a massive win for the Latin community in Canada.

Produced by Cárdenas Marketing Network (CMN), the tour is the first-ever collaborative trek for Romeo and Royce, built around their joint all-bachata album Better Late Than Never, which debuted at the top of the charts earlier this month.

And this isn’t going to be a basic “one artist performs, then the other” type of concert. Romeo has already made it clear they want the show to feel like one full experience, blending both catalogs into a musical journey for fans of either — or both.

Bottom line: Montreal on May 28 and Toronto on May 29 are about to be two of the biggest bachata nights Canada has seen in years.
